A crocodile of the Alligatoridae family, order Crocodilia, class Reptilia. It is found in the lower Mississippi River basin, the Gulf of Mexico coast, and the Florida Peninsula in the United States, south of 35 degrees north latitude. It is the largest species of the Alligatoridae family, reaching a total length of 2 to 3 meters and a maximum of 5.7 meters, but large individuals are not seen very often these days. It has a flat, wide snout with a rounded tip. It lives in freshwater rivers and lakes, and its hind legs are well-developed and good swimmers. It is docile in nature, and feeds on small mammals, waterfowl, fish, frogs, snakes, etc., and its young mainly eat crustaceans such as crayfish and aquatic insects. In early summer, females build nests of mud, plants, and dead branches near the water, lay about 15 to 80 eggs, and protect them. The female parents spend the next spring with the baby crocodiles and take care of them.
